Foodie's Delight: 2-Day Hyderabad Itinerary

Friday, September 1: Culinary Exploration

Start your foodie adventure in Hyderabad by indulging in a traditional breakfast at the legendary Chutney's restaurant. Feast on delectable South Indian delicacies like idli, vada, and dosa, accompanied by a variety of mouth-watering chutneys. In the afternoon, head to Paradise Biryani for the city's iconic biryani. Savor the aromatic flavors of this fragrant rice dish, available in both vegetarian and non-vegetarian options.

  • Chutney's: Estimated cost - INR 300,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Paradise Biryani: Estimated cost - INR 500, Time spent - 1-2 hours

As the evening approaches, visit the bustling streets of Charminar. Indulge in some lip-smacking street food like kebabs, haleem, and fresh fruit juices. Don't miss out on trying the famous Irani chai and Osmania biscuits, perfect for an evening snack.

  • Charminar Street Food: Estimated cost - INR 300, Time spent - 2-3 hours
Saturday, September 2: Cultural Cuisine

Embark on a culinary journey through the cultural highlights of Hyderabad. Start your morning at the iconic Taj Falaknuma Palace, where you can enjoy a lavish breakfast fit for royalty. Indulge in a variety of international and regional dishes while admiring the palace's breathtaking architecture.

  • Taj Falaknuma Palace: Estimated cost - INR 2000, Time spent - 2-3 hours

For lunch, head to the historic neighborhood of Old City and explore the aromatic lanes of the Laad Bazaar. Try the famous Nizami cuisine, including haleem, nihari, and qubani ka meetha, known for their rich flavors and royal heritage.

  • Laad Bazaar: Estimated cost - INR 500, Time spent - 2-3 hours

In the evening, make your way to the upscale Banjara Hills area and experience the vibrant nightlife at Jubilee Hills. Enjoy a dinner at one of the trendy restaurants offering a fusion of international and local cuisine, accompanied by live music and a vibrant atmosphere.

  • Jubilee Hills: Estimated cost - INR 1000, Time spent - 3-4 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ites: A Foodie's Paradise

While exploring Hyderabad's culinary scene, don't miss the hidden gems and local favorites. Visit Shadab for their mouth-watering biryani and kebabs, loved by both locals and tourists. For a unique dining experience, try the Andhra-style thali at Rayalaseema Ruchulu, offering a variety of delectable dishes on a banana leaf. Lastly, indulge in the famous Karachi Bakery's Osmania biscuits, a favorite treat among the locals.
